What is the most complex attribute in advanced power protection systems, and how does battery technology influence performance?
Battery technology and expected runtime are the most complex attributes to evaluate. Lithium-based UPS units provide higher energy density, longer cycle life, faster recharge, and lighter weight than traditional batteries, which translates into longer backup for your critical devices. When choosing, compare the system’s VA rating and available watt-hours to estimate how long you can stay online during a outage. Also consider recharge time, temperature tolerance, and compatibility with home or office power standards, such as 230V mains and 50Hz, to ensure reliability. What practical maintenance and compatibility tips should I follow to keep advanced power protection systems working safely?
Mount units in a dry, ventilated area and avoid stacking or blocking cooling vents. Verify input/output voltage compatibility with your mains (230V, 50Hz) and respect load limits; connect critical equipment to the UPS and use separate surge protectors for non-critical devices. Regularly inspect cables, clean dust from vents, and replace batteries when performance drops, following the manufacturer’s guidance.
